Default 500HP Upgrade for Cyclone




These were a pair of 500 HP Carb Engines we recently freshened for a client. These engines were upgraded with custom cams and valvetrain to match. The heads were massaged and the intakes and carbs were matched up. The engines make 580 HP @ 5600 RPM and 580ft/lbs of torque. The boat that they came from was a new manufacturer to us and when we tested the boat we were impressed with it's performance. The customer claimed numbers in the 110's MPH range. I had never seen a 28ft V-Bottom boat over 100MPH and this stable at speed. This is definitely as shocker. Watch for this guy in the Florida Keys area, It's a Sleeper!!
